Wellness Room — night shift notes (Quiller Street site)

The wellness room on Level 2 can be booked overnight through the Restwell panel by the lift. Bookings run in 30-minute blocks; leave the room tidy and lights off when done. The door locks automatically, and badges do not work on it after 21:00, so night staff should use the keypad code provided below.

door code, tajof-kageg: bdg-QVDCE-3

### v3.2.0 — Setting renamed

The Fieldharrow telemetry gateway previously read its upstream authentication value from `FH_UPLINK_PASS`. As of this release, that name is retired; the gateway now expects `FH_UPLINK_SECRET` and will refuse to start if the old name is present, to avoid silent fallbacks on tractor-side units. Maintainers upgrading a fleet: edit `gateway.env`, remove the old entry entirely, and place the new entry on the line immediately below this note.

vault entry, fadup-tagag: RELAY_SECRET8=2fd92179

Welcome to the Binwise team. Our warehouse pick-list optimizer ships as a signed container to the Farrowgate registry, and every environment verifies that signature at startup. During your first week, please read the release checklist, run a local build, and confirm the optimizer's route output matches the golden fixtures. Once your access request is approved, you can publish test builds to the sandbox channel. The sandbox deploy key is provided below.

deploy key for hawip-bagug: bky13_91GKUpxemM5Po

Ticket KW-812 — KioskPulse watchdog offline. New folks: the watchdog on each Bellfount kiosk pings our internal Heartbeat service every 30s. Those pings started failing fleet-wide this morning because the watchdog's service credential expired. Kiosks still run; we just can't see health status or trigger remote reboots. Fix: push the rotated credential via the fleet config tool, then confirm green status in the dashboard. The rotated key is below.

API key for kaguf-fawif: zpat3_k5x